Along with 4 customized versions of Suzuki Kizashi sedans, the Suzuki Equator will be customized by ICON Vehicle Dynamics and showcased at the 2009 SEMA Show this coming week.ICON Vehicle Dynamics is an off-road racing manufacturing firm that specializes in aftermarket suspension components for full-size trucks. ICON reportedly sought help from other auto suppliers based in Southern California to make the Suzuki Equator a serious off-road warrior.ICON started off by placing its own performance coilover shocks with two-and-a-half inch piggyback shocks mounted to Total Chaos upper control arms. To enhance the performance of the Equator’s 4.0 liter V6, they added Doug Thorley long-tube headers and cat-back exhausts.The new redesign also features TrailReady bead lock wheels around Goodyear Wrangler MT/R tires and huge Bushwacker fender flares to increase its off-road capability and an AMP Research bed extender [...]More...
